Obtain A Self-Sponsorship Visa And Move To The UK With Our Assistance
Introduction
Relocating to the United Kingdom as an entrepreneur can present challenges. Particularly in light of recent shifts in visa options, such as the discontinuation of the Investor and Sole Representative pathways. Despite these changes, a promising avenue for entrepreneurs aiming to establish their presence in the UK has emerged through the self-sponsorship visa route.
Understanding the UK Self-Sponsorship Visa
Contrary to popular terminology, there is no specific visa officially named the “UK self-sponsorship visa.” Instead, references to self-sponsorship typically pertain to a process whereby an overseas national can come to the UK to work for their own business without the need for a separate UK sponsor. This route is particularly attractive for entrepreneurs whose needs may not align with other existing visa options, especially given recent closures and restrictions on alternative entrepreneurial routes.
The Importance of the UK Self-Sponsorship Visa
The closure of the Investor and Sole Representative visa routes may have left many entrepreneurs feeling limited in their options. The Innovator visa, while available, demands an exceptionally innovative business, making it challenging for many applicants. The self-sponsorship route offers a viable alternative. For those whose entrepreneurial aspirations are not well-served by existing visa options.
Legitimacy of the Process
It is crucial to emphasize that the self-sponsorship route is entirely legal. However, success in this endeavor depends on fulfilling the relevant requirements for both the sponsor license and the visa itself. This includes demonstrating experience in the chosen business field and having sufficient funds to support the business’s growth.
Requirements for the UK Self-Sponsorship Visa
Theoretically, any UK business can sponsor an individual under the self-sponsorship visa route. The business must first obtain a sponsor license from the Home Office. This license is for companies that can convince the Home Office of their ability to monitor sponsored employees and manage sponsorship responsibilities adequately.
Key requirements for obtaining a sponsor license include:
- Appropriate Systems: The business must have effective systems in place for monitoring sponsored employees.
- Qualified Staff: Adequate staff must be available to manage the business’s sponsorship responsibilities.
- Criminal Convictions: The business cannot have unspent criminal convictions for immigration offenses or certain other crimes, such as fraud or money laundering.
- Previous License Revocation: A sponsor license cannot be obtained if the business had a license revoked in the past 12 months.
The Application Process
When applying for a sponsor license, the UK Visas and Immigration (UKVI) scrutinizes the application form and supporting documents. Additionally, a site visit may be conducted. To ensure the business is reputable and capable of fulfilling its sponsorship duties.
English Language Proficiency
For applicants seeking the Skilled Worker visa under self-sponsorship, proving English language proficiency is crucial. This involves demonstrating the ability to read, write, speak, and understand English.
- Flexibility:
- Business Autonomy: Entrepreneurs under the self-sponsorship visa have the freedom to establish and run their own businesses without the constraints of external sponsorship. This autonomy allows them to pursue their entrepreneurial vision and manage their ventures independently.
- Adaptability: The flexibility of the self-sponsorship route accommodates changes and adaptations in the business plan.
- Permanent Residency and Citizenship:
- Path to Permanent Residency: The self-sponsorship visa serves as a stepping stone towards obtaining permanent residency in the UK.
- Route to British Citizenship: Over time, entrepreneurs who have successfully established themselves may become eligible to apply for British citizenship.
- Open to All Industries:
- Inclusive Approach: Unlike certain visa options that are limited to specific industries or business sizes. The self-sponsorship route is made to be inclusive. Entrepreneurs from diverse sectors and backgrounds can apply, ranging from technology and finance to creative industries and beyond.
- Encourages Innovation: The inclusivity of the self-sponsorship visa fosters a dynamic environment where entrepreneurs from various industries can contribute to the UK’s economic and innovative landscape.
Conclusion
The UK self-sponsorship visa route offers a compelling option for entrepreneurs seeking to establish themselves in the UK. Allowing individuals to work for their own businesses without the need for external sponsorship, provides a unique pathway for those whose needs may not align with other existing visa options. However, success in this endeavor hinges on fulfilling the stringent requirements for obtaining a sponsor license and the visa itself. As the landscape of immigration policies evolves, staying informed and seeking guidance from immigration professionals, such as Ace Luxury, can greatly enhance the chances of a successful self-sponsorship visa application.